Pantech IM-A880X Spotted in AnTuTu Benchmark with Snapdragon 800 Processor




South Korean mobile phone maker Pantech appears set to bring to the market a new high-end device in the not too distant future, one that sports the model number IM-A880X, and which has just emerged in the AnTuTu benchmarking application.

The device is said to pack a Qualcomm Snapdragon 800 processor inside, and appears to be capable of delivering far better performance capabilities when compared to what Samsung’s Exynos 5 Octa-based Galaxy S4 has to offer. As AndroidAuthority notes, the smartphone can perform 10 percent better when compared to what Galaxy S 4 has to offer, with a score of 30133 in AnTuTu, with Android 4.2.2 Jelly Bean on top.

Furthermore, as the news site points out, the Snapdragon 800-powered device can best the Snapdragon 600-based Galaxy S 4 as well, if the benchmarking results are indeed accurate. Hopefully, more on this will emerge soon, so stay tuned.
